Notre Dame 2022 NCAAF Season Betting Guide
Notre Dame Regular Season
Marcus Freeman is the new head coach for the Irish, and while there is pressure when taking over a big-name team, he is at least inheriting a squad coming off an 11-win season. It is a tough start for the Irish, though, as they will open up against the Ohio State Buckeyes. This is a game that could potentially define their season, even if they do come out on the losing side.
They will follow that one with home games against Marshall and Cal, both of which should be wins, followed by a tough road trip to UNC.
Next up is a stretch of games that look to winnable for the Irish, with BYU, Stanford, and UNLV on the schedule. I would be playing them to win all of these games, at which point, I think they will be sitting at 6-1. If they can also take out Ohio State in Week 1 and go perfect, they will very much be in the playoff conversation.
The Irish will hit the road once more to face Syracuse, a game they should win, but it is the next game that might make or break their season, with Clemson next up. Even if their only 2 losses of the season are to Ohio State and Clemson, they will still be out of the playoff picture. They will close things out with games against Navy, Boston College and USC.
If the Irish can take one of the games against the big Power 5 teams, they have a chance to match their 11-1 regular season performance from last year. That said, there are some tricky games on the schedule besides those. Still, I would bet on them going OVER the 8 ½ game win total currently set by the bookies.
Regular Season and Beyond
The Notre Dame Fighting Irish are currently sitting at odds of +4600 to win the National Championship, which I think is more than fair when you consider their strength of schedule. I would not play them to make the playoffs, as I think they are looking at a New Year’s Six Bowl Game as the most likely outcome of this season.
